CVE-2023-32786 is a vulnerability that affects the Langchain software up to version 0.0.155. It allows an attacker to perform prompt injection, resulting in the service retrieving data from any URL, potentially enabling server-side request forgery (SSRF) attacks and content injection into downstream tasks. The vulnerability has a risk score of 25 and a base severity of HIGH, as it does not require any privileges or user interaction to exploit and can lead to a high impact on confidentiality.
